Boss debut the mighty GT-1000CORE effects processor

We all know that Boss are the original kings of effects modelling, but there’s been a number of contenders who’ve risen to the plate in recent years to challenge their market stranglehold – Line 6 and Headrush to name but a few. With the GT1000CORE, Boss seeks to remedy all misgivings, delivering a feature-packed unit with an abundance of routing options and tech under the hood.

 

The GT1000CORE boasts more than 140 amps, cabinets and effects modeled on an array of iconic models from history, including vintage Boss stompboxes and algorithms from newer builds. Users are able to employ a staggering 24 effects blocks and two amps simultaneously, and there’s also a built-in looper for rehearsals and jamming.

 

On top of functioning as a USB audio / MIDI interface, the GT1000CORE makes use of a crisp 32-bit AD/DA conversion and a 96 kHz sampling rate, as well as Augmented Impulse Response Dynamics to make for a hyper realistic air-pushing experience. There’s also another 16 onboard user IRs to use, should you need.

 

Patch switching on the GT1000CORE is as fast as anything else on the market, and the unit will also carry over your delay or reverb tails to ensure zero dropouts. All of the unit’s three footswitches are fully customisable, and amp channels can be automated via MIDI or CTL out, while the large high resolution display should make for easy navigation and tone tweaking.
